Our mission is simple - to see young people living fully in Christ. We are committed to helping youth develop holistically by offering programs and developing relationships that nurture the whole person - physically, mentally, emotionally, socially and spiritually.
Youth Unlimited YFC exists to help young people in Southwestern Ontario experience hope and attain their full life potential by showing love and care for their whole person and encouraging them to know, follow, and serve God.
What You Will Do
We are looking for the kind of person who can plan, implement, and engage in youth activities in a Youth Centre and/or Elementary/High School setting. The interested candidate should be able to create programs based on their God-given abilities while considering the needs of the community youth they are serving. Relationship building capabilities are essential to this position. Responsibilities include creative programming, team work and team building, personal/professional development, administrative tasks, and creating a support base of ministry partners who will financially support you in this ministry.

Salary
The salary of this position is determined on a scale based on education and experience, and is funded on a missionary basis requiring the development of a ministry partnership team.
